SDK和JDK區別

SDK是Software Development Kit的縮寫,中文意思是“軟件開發工具包”。
我們在說sdk時,一定要在前面加上一個定語,那就是誰誰的sdk,比如在安卓開發中就是android sdk

SDK就是指可以爲第三方開發者提供特定的軟件包、軟件框架、硬件平臺、操作系統等創建應用軟件開發工具的集合,並且SDK還能簡單的爲某個程序設計語言提供應用程序接口API的一些文件。

因此如果你只說SDK,範圍太大,我還是不知道你到底表達什麼意思,但是如果你前面加上andorid,我就知道你說的是安卓開發工具包,如果你前面加上百度移動廣告接入,那麼我就知道你說的是百度移動廣告接入的插件包

android sdk :相當於安卓機器的操作系統,類似與windows操作系統,其也有版本號,沒有android sdk開發包的支持,就無法進行android開發

JDK是Java Development Kit的縮寫,中文意思是“Java開發工具包”。這個包中提供了java語言的類庫,也就是你要用java語言,那麼電腦上必須裝最新版本的jdk。

自從Java推出以來,JDK已經成爲使用最廣泛的Java SDK(Software development kit)。可以認爲jdk只是sdk的一種(子集),因爲它是開發java程序的一個平臺。

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章